The first snow fall has arrived. For those hunters scheduled to hunt in the coming months be sure to bring plenty of warm clothes. Elk hunting in the snow brings a different set of challenges and I promise you won't be disappointed in the experience. The skittish elk want to move further up into the back-country of the ranch, but the snow keeps them down a bit so they tend to hide more in the high trees. It gets very exciting.
